Isi kandungan:

Bagaimanakah anda menyemak sama ada objek kosong atau tidak dalam JavaScript?
Bagaimanakah anda menyemak sama ada objek kosong atau tidak dalam JavaScript?

Video: Bagaimanakah anda menyemak sama ada objek kosong atau tidak dalam JavaScript?

Video: Bagaimanakah anda menyemak sama ada objek kosong atau tidak dalam JavaScript?
Video: Apa yang Dirasain Orang Ketika Koma? 2024, November
Anonim

Cara terbaik untuk menyemak sama ada objek kosong adalah dengan menggunakan fungsi autiliti seperti di bawah

  1. function isEmpty(obj) { untuk (kunci var dalam obj) { jika (obj.
  2. var myObj = {}; // Objek Kosong jika (isEmpty(myObj)) { // Objek kosong (Akan mengembalikan benar dalam contoh ini) } lain {// Objek TIDAK kosong }
  3. Objek .

Dengan cara ini, adakah objek kosong itu benar?

Satu (1) ialah kebenaran , Sifar (0) adalah falsey. An objek apa-apa jenis (termasuk fungsi, tatasusunan, RegExp objek , dsb.) sentiasa kebenaran . undefined, null, NaN, 0, "" ( kosong string), dan false, sudah tentu.

Begitu juga, adakah objek Kosong jQuery? jQuery .isEmptyObject( objek )Pulangan:Perihalan Boolean: Semak untuk melihat sama ada an objek ialah kosong (tidak mengandungi enumerableproperties).

Di sini, adakah rentetan kosong dalam Javascript?

Tetapi, pada yang kedua, setiap nilai true-ish akan memasukkan if: false, 0, null , tidak ditentukan dan string kosong , tidak akan. Kedua-duanya null dan an rentetan kosong adalah nilai palsu dalam JS . Oleh itu, tanpa null (atau apa-apa perkara pelik seperti data = "0") yang menghalang.

Adakah kosong di Jawa?

Jawa Kaedah String isEmpty() dengan contoh Jawa Kaedah String isEmpty() menyemak sama ada aString kosong atau tidak. Kaedah ini kembali benar jika rentetan yang diberikan kosong , jika tidak, ia kembali palsu. Dengan kata lain anda boleh mengatakan bahawa kaedah ini kembali benar jika panjang rentetan ialah 0.

Disyorkan: